What Is Ajwa Date?
Ajwa is a premium variety of dates grown exclusively in Al Madinah, Saudi Arabia. It’s small to medium-sized, dark black in color, soft, and slightly dry on the outside.
But it’s not just about appearance.
Origin and Historical Significance
Ajwa dates are deeply rooted in Islamic history. They are widely known to have been cultivated in Al Madinah for centuries. That alone makes them unique. Unlike regular dates grown across different countries, authentic Ajwa is geographically tied to one blessed land.
Unique Characteristics of Ajwa Dates
-
Dark black color
-
Soft, slightly dry outer skin
-
Mild sweetness (not overly sugary)
-
Rich, almost caramel-like undertone
